Understanding the Importance of Insulation Testing with an Insulation Tester


Insulation testing is a critical aspect of electrical maintenance and safety, essential for ensuring the integrity and reliability of electrical systems. An insulation tester is a specialized instrument used to evaluate the insulation resistance of multiple electrical components such as wires, motors, and cables. This testing plays a crucial role in preventing electrical failures, reducing downtime, and ensuring compliance with industry safety standards.


Why Insulation Testing is Crucial


Electrical failures can pose significant risks, including equipment damage, fire hazards, and personal safety issues. Insulation testers measure the resistance of the insulation material used in electrical devices, helping identify potential problems before they lead to catastrophic failures. Regular insulation testing is particularly important in environments where equipment is exposed to moisture, dust, or thermal stress, all of which can degrade insulating materials over time.


How an Insulation Tester Works


An insulation tester operates by applying a high-voltage signal to the insulation of an electrical circuit or component. This signal helps determine how well the insulation can withstand electrical stress. Generally, insulation testers provide a reading in megohms (MΩ), indicating the effectiveness of the insulation. The higher the resistance, the better the insulation quality.


Most insulation testers have multiple voltage settings, often ranging from 250V to 1000V or more. Technicians can select the appropriate voltage based on the equipment being tested and the standards that apply. When testing, it is critical to ensure that the equipment is powered down to prevent any electrical hazards.


Key Benefits of Using an Insulation Tester


1. Preventative Maintenance Regular insulation testing can identify degradation before it leads to equipment failure or hazards. This allows for timely maintenance, minimizing downtime and repair costs.


2. Safety Assurance Ensuring proper insulation reduces the risk of electrical shocks and fires, thereby safeguarding personnel and property. Industries such as manufacturing and construction particularly benefit from rigorous testing protocols.

3. Compliance Many industry regulations and standards require routine testing of insulation to ensure safe operations. Using an insulation tester helps companies comply with these regulations, avoiding potential fines and ensuring a safe working environment.


4. Cost-Effective Investing in an insulation tester can save organizations from significant future costs associated with equipment failure, which can include repair costs, lost production time, and potential legal issues in case of accidents.


Best Practices for Insulation Testing


To get the most out of an insulation tester, consider the following best practices


- Regular Schedule Establish a routine testing schedule that aligns with industry standards. Regular assessments ensure that insulation issues are caught early.


- Training Ensure that personnel operating insulation testers are adequately trained. Misinterpretation of results can lead to dangerous situations.


- Document Results Keep thorough records of all insulation testing results. This documentation can provide valuable insights into potential trends in insulation degradation and is useful for audits.


- Follow Manufacturer Guidelines Adhere to the instructions provided by the insulation tester's manufacturer for optimal use and maintenance.
